Jak wygląda Agile?

Jak wygląda Agile?

Metodologia Agile to podejście do zarządzania projektami, które stawia na elastyczność, współpracę i ciągłe doskonalenie. Jest to zwinna metodyka, która pomaga firmom i organizacjom zwiększyć efektywność i elastyczność w zarządzaniu projektami. Dowiesz się więcej o pracy zdalnej i jej wpływie na Agile.

Metodologia Agile zyskuje na popularności wśród firm i organizacji, które chcą zwiększyć efektywność i elastyczność w zarządzaniu projektami. Jest stosowana w różnych branżach, od oprogramowania po zarządzanie projektami.

W tym artykule przedstawimy praktyczny przewodnik po metodologii Agile. Omówimy jej podstawy, zalety i wady, a także sposoby wdrożenia w organizacji.

Kluczowe punkty

  • Metodologia Agile to zwinna metodyka zarządzania projektami
  • Podkreśla elastyczność, współpracę i ciągłe doskonalenie
  • Umożliwia firmom i organizacjom zwiększenie efektywności i elastyczności
  • Jest coraz bardziej popularna wśród firm i organizacji
  • Wykorzystuje się ją w różnych branżach
  • Wdrożenie metodologii Agile wymaga zmiany podejścia do zarządzania projektami

Czym jest metodologia Agile w praktyce

Metodologia Agile w praktyce to sposób na pracę zespołów, który umożliwia elastyczność i efektywność. Agile w praktyce opiera się na czterech kluczowych wartościach. Są to: individuals and interactions, working software, customer collaboration i responding to change. Dzięki nim zespoły mogą ciągle się doskonalić i dostosowywać do zmian.

W praktyce, zasady Agile są realizowane przez iteracje, ciągłe doskonalenie i współpracę z klientem. Agile różni się od tradycyjnego zarządzania swoją elastycznością i zdolnością do adaptacji. Manifest Agile stanowi podstawę tych zasad, które kierują praktyką.

Fundamentalne zasady Agile

  • Indywidualne interakcje
  • Funkcjonujące oprogramowanie
  • Współpraca z klientem
  • Reagowanie na zmiany

Agile jest stosowany nie tylko w IT, ale i w wielu innych branżach. Zasady Agile pomagają zespołom w pracy efektywnie i elastycznie. To zwiększa zadowolenie klientów.

ZasadaOpis
Indywidualne interakcjeWspółpraca między członkami zespołu
Funkcjonujące oprogramowanieStosowanie oprogramowania w celu zwiększenia efektywności
Współpraca z klientemWspółpraca z klientem w celu zrozumienia jego potrzeb
Reagowanie na zmianyDostosowanie do zmieniających się warunków

Jak wygląda Agile w codziennej pracy zespołu

Agile w pracy zespołu to ciągłe komunikowanie, współpraca i adaptacja do zmian. Współpraca jest fundamentem sukcesu w Agile. Pozwala na efektywne realizowanie projektów. Zespoły Agile pracują w iteracjach, co umożliwia im szybkie dostosowanie do zmian i potrzeb klienta.

W codziennej pracy Agile, zespoły stosują zasady i wartości wspierające efektywną współpracę i ciągłe doskonalenie. Oto kluczowe aspekty Agile w pracy zespołu:

  • ciągłe komunikowanie się i współpraca
  • dostosowywanie się do zmieniających się warunków
  • efektywna realizacja projektów
  • ciągłe doskonalenie

Samodzielność zespołów jest kluczowa dla skuteczności Agile. Regularne spotkania zespołów zapewniają dobry przepływ informacji. Metodyka Agile przynosi satysfakcjonujące efekty, nawet przy niskiej rotacji pracowników.

MetodykaOpis
Agilemetodyka zarządzania projektami w środowisku IT
Scrummetodyka Agile stosowana w codziennej pracy zespołu

Podstawowe ceremonie Agile

Ceremonie Agile to klucz do efektywnej pracy zespołów w ramach metodyki Agile. Ceremonie Agile składają się z Daily Stand-up, Sprint Planning, Sprint Review i Retrospektywy. Pozwalają one na elastyczne dostosowanie do zmieniających się warunków.

Regularne spotkania są fundamentem dla skutecznego wdrożenia ceremonii Agile. Pozwalają one na efektywną implementację.

Harmonogram ceremonii Agile

Oto harmonogram ceremonii Agile:

CeremoniaCzęstotliwośćCzas trwania
Daily Stand-upcodziennie15 minut
Sprint Planningna początku sprintu1-2 godziny
Sprint Reviewna końcu sprintu1-2 godziny
Retrospektywana końcu sprintu45 minut

Role w zespole Agile

W zespole Agile istnieje wiele kluczowych ról. Są to m.in. Product Owner, Scrum Master oraz członkowie zespołu. Każdy z nich pełni istotną funkcję, która jest niezbędna dla efektywności zespołu.

Scrum definiuje trzy główne role: product ownera, Scrum Mastera i członków zespołu deweloperskiego. Zespół deweloperski składa się z różnych specjalistów, takich jak projektanci, twórcy treści, programiści.

Oto krótki opis każdej z tych ról:

  • Product Owner: odpowiedzialny za zarządzanie backlogiem produktu
  • Scrum Master: moderuje codzienne spotkania scrumowe i pomaga zespołowi deweloperskiemu w samodzielnej organizacji i zarządzaniu blokerami
  • Członkowie zespołu deweloperskiego: odpowiedzialni za realizację zadań i dostarczanie wyników prac

role w zespole Agile

W zespole Agile, zmiana priorytetów może znacząco wpłynąć na strukturę zespołu i jego wyniki. Dlatego tak ważne jest, aby role były dobrze zdefiniowane i współpracowały, aby osiągnąć wspólne cele.

Narzędzia wspierające metodologię Agile

Wdrożenie metodologii Agile wymaga odpowiednich narzędzi. Narzędzia Agile pozwalają zespołom na efektywną i elastyczną pracę. Fizyczne narzędzia, jak tablice i kartki, są również pomocne w pracy zespołowej.

Wśród rozwiązań cyfrowych, oprogramowanie do zarządzania projektami, jak Jira, jest kluczowe. Umożliwia ono synchronizację prac w skomplikowanych projektach. Dzięki temu, zespoły pracują efektywnie i elastycznie, co przyspiesza dostarczanie produktów.

Narzędzia Agile, zarówno cyfrowe, jak i fizyczne, są kluczowe w pracy zespołowej. Pozwalają na efektywną i elastyczną pracę, co przekłada się na szybsze dostarczanie produktów. Warto więc rozważyć ich wdrożenie, aby poprawić efektywność i produktywność zespołu.

Wdrażanie Agile w organizacji

Wdrożenie metodyk Agile wymaga dokładnego przygotowania i planowania. Przygotowanie organizacji to podstawa, pozwalająca na ustalenie celów i potrzeb. Kluczowe jest zrozumienie idei Agile i wybranego frameworku, aby wdrożenie było efektywne.

Na początek trzeba przygotować zespół i ustalić cele. Ważna jest edukacja zespołu, aby zrozumieli potrzebę zmian. Oto kluczowe kroki w wdrożeniu Agile:

  • Analiza potrzeb i celów
  • Wybór odpowiedniego frameworku
  • Przygotowanie zespołu
  • Określenie celów i wskaźników sukcesu

Agile przynosi korzyści, jak zwiększenie elastyczności i poprawę komunikacji. Ale transformacja nie kończy się na wdrożeniu. Ważne jest, aby organizacje stale monitorowały i dostosowywały swoje procesy.

Kluczowe elementyOpis
Przygotowanie organizacjiIdentyfikacja potrzeb i celów
Wybór frameworkuWybór odpowiedniego frameworku dla organizacji
Przygotowanie zespołuEdukacja zespołu i przygotowanie do wdrożenia Agile

Najczęstsze wyzwania w pracy z Agile

Praca z Agile może być wyzwaniem, szczególnie dla zespołów bez doświadczenia w tej metodzie. Największym wyzwaniem Agile jest brak zrozumienia zasad tej metodyki.

Trudności z adaptacją do zmieniających się warunków i potrzeb klienta są również powszechne. Zespoły muszą być w stanie przekonać ludzi do zmiany i dostosować się do nowych wymagań.

Najczęstsze wyzwania w pracy z Agile to:
* Brak zrozumienia metodyki Agile
* Trudność w dostosowaniu się do zmieniających się warunków
* Brak umiejętności zarządzania zmieniającymi się priorytetami
* Trudność w pracy zespołowej

W celu pokonania tych wyzwań, zespoły muszą być w stanie pracować z Agile efektywnie. Muszą dostosować się do nowych wymagań. Dzięki temu, mogą one osiągnąć sukces w swoich projektach i poprawić jakość swojej pracy.

Mierzenie efektywności w Agile

W metodzie Agile, mierzenie efektywności jest kluczowe dla zespołów. Chcą one ocenić swoją wydajność i dostosować się do zmieniających się warunków. Kluczowe wskaźniki sukcesu pozwalają zespołom na ocenę, czy ich praca jest efektywna. Czy osiągają one założone cele.

Wśród najważniejszych wskaźników efektywności w Agile znajdują się: velocity, burndown i burnup charts, cycle time oraz lead time. Te wskaźniki pozwalają zespołom na mierzenie efektywności Agile. Pozwalają one zespołom na identyfikację obszarów, w których mogą poprawić swoją wydajność.

mierzenie efektywności Agile

  • Velocity – średnia ilość pracy, którą zespół wykonuje w trakcie sprintu
  • Cycle time – czas potrzebny zespołowi do ukończenia zadania
  • Lead time – czas od momentu zgłoszenia zadania do jego ukończenia

Poprzez mierzenie efektywności Agile i analizę tych wskaźników, zespoły mogą dostosować swoje procesy. Mogą to zrobić, aby osiągnąć lepsze wyniki. Zwiększają swoją efektywność.

Przykłady udanych transformacji Agile

Wiele firm w Polsce z powodzeniem wdrożyło metodologię Agile, osiągając znaczące korzyści. Metodyka Agile pomaga firmom zwiększyć efektywność i elastyczność. Case study polskich firm, takich jak Burger Queen, potwierdza, że Agile jest skutecznym narzędziem w osiąganiu celów biznesowych.

Wnioski z udanych wdrożeń Agile wskazują, że opinie klientów odgrywają kluczową rolę w rozwoju firmy. Pozwalają one na identyfikację potrzeb potencjalnej grupy docelowej. Przykłady transformacji Agile pokazują, że zwinna transformacja może przynieść firmom silny wzrost i zwiększenie efektywności.

Transformacja z Waterfall do Agile może zająć do dwóch lat. Jednak już po roku można zaobserwować znaczące korzyści. Zespoły Agile pracują o 25% wydajniej niż tradycyjne zespoły. 98% firm zgłosiło, że Agile pomogło im w poprawie wyników.

Case study polskich firm

Przykłady udanych transformacji Agile w polskich firmach pokazują, że metodyka Agile może być skutecznym narzędziem w osiąganiu celów biznesowych. Case study tych firm dowodzą, że Agile może przynieść firmom silny wzrost i zwiększenie efektywności.

Przyszłość metodologii Agile

Metodyka Agile jest w ciągłym rozwoju i ewolucji. Nowe technologie i metodyki są wprowadzane, aby zwiększyć efektywność i elastyczność zespołów. Przyszłość metodyki Agile wygląda obiecująco, a jej zastosowanie będzie się rozszerzać na nowe obszary.

Wzrasta liczba firm, które nie są bezpośrednio związane z branżą IT, zainteresowane metodami przyszłość Agile. Zmiany w branżach niezwiązanych tradycyjnie z IT, takich jak produkcja okien czy dźwigów budowlanych, zaczynają stosować podejście metodyka Agile.

Trend używania metodyk zwinnych w obszarach takich jak marketing, sprzedaż i dział HR, mimo braku wyraźnych dowodów na efektywność zastosowania przyszłość Agile poza IT. Specjalizacja w obszarze Agile’a deweloperskiego i biznesowego, z zagrożeniem powstawania tzw. „silosów” w organizacjach, gdzie różne zespoły stosują własne podejścia, nie komunikując się wzajemnie.

Przemiany w zastosowaniu metod zwinnych obserwowane od kilkunastu lat, z dojrzałym doświadczeniem na rynku w Polsce. Niekontrolowane rozwarstwienie zwinności może prowadzić do trudności w koordynacji pracy zespołów w obrębie jednej organizacji. Brak silnych case’ów pokazujących powodzenie zastosowania podejścia metodyka Agile w szerokim zakresie poza IT, co sugeruje, że rynek czeka na takie historie.

Wniosek

Metodyka Agile to skuteczne podejście do zarządzania projektami. Pozwala zespołom pracować efektywnie i elastycznie. Jej podstawowe zasady, takie jak priorytetyzacja działań nad dokumentacją oraz adaptacja do zmieniających się potrzeb, przynoszą wiele korzyści. Od zwiększenia produktywności po poprawę zadowolenia klientów.

Wdrożenie Agile w organizacji wymaga odpowiedniego przygotowania i zaangażowania całego zespołu. Jednak wysiłek ten z pewnością się opłaci. Dzięki ciągłej komunikacji, iteracyjnemu rozwojowi i odpowiedniemu mierzeniu efektywności, Agile może stać się kluczem do sukcesu Twojego przedsięwzięcia.

FAQ

Q: Czym jest metodologia Agile i jakie są jej podstawowe założenia?

A: Metodologia Agile to zwinny sposób zarządzania projektami. Kładzie nacisk na elastyczność i ciągłe doskonalenie. Ważna jest również ścisła współpraca z klientem.Agile opiera się na iteracyjności i samoorganizacji zespołów. Koncentruje się na dostarczaniu wartości dla klienta. Adaptuje się do zmieniających się wymagań.

Q: Jakie są kluczowe różnice między Agile a tradycyjnym zarządzaniem projektami?

A: Agile jest bardziej elastyczny i adaptacyjny. Skupia się na dostarczaniu wartości w mniejszych iteracjach. Zespoły są samoorganizujące się, a doskonalenie opiera się na informacji zwrotnej od klienta.W tradycyjnym podejściu dominuje sztywny, sekwencyjny proces. Koncentruje się na szczegółowym planowaniu na początku projektu.

Q: Jakie są podstawowe ceremonie Agile i jaką pełnią funkcję?

A: Podstawowe ceremonie Agile to m.in. Daily Stand-up, Sprint Planning, Sprint Review i Retrospektywa. Umożliwiają efektywną komunikację i planowanie.Monitorują postęp i umożliwiają ciągłe doskonalenie. Są integralną częścią iteracyjnego cyklu projektowego.

Q: Jakie role występują w zespole Agile i jakie są ich odpowiedzialności?

A: W zespole Agile występują role takie jak Product Owner, Scrum Master oraz członkowie zespołu. Product Owner definiuje i priorytetyzuje wymagania.Scrum Master dba o przestrzeganie zasad Agile. Członkowie zespołu współpracują nad dostarczaniem funkcjonalności.

Q: Jakie narzędzia wspierają metodologię Agile?

A: Agile wykorzystuje zarówno fizyczne, jak i cyfrowe narzędzia. Fizyczne to np. tablice, kartki i materiały do wizualizacji. Cyfrowe to oprogramowanie do zarządzania projektami i komunikacji.Te narzędzia ułatwiają współpracę, planowanie i śledzenie postępu. Umożliwiają także transparentność w zespołach Agile.

Q: Jakie są najczęstsze wyzwania w implementacji metodologii Agile?

A: Najczęstsze wyzwania to brak zrozumienia zasad Agile i trudności w dostosowaniu się do zmian. Trudności w koordynacji pracy w rozproszonych zespołach są również istotne.Kluczowe jest zapewnienie odpowiedniego przygotowania i wsparcia organizacji na drodze transformacji Agile.

Q: Jak mierzyć efektywność w metodologii Agile?

A: W Agile kluczowe jest definiowanie kluczowych wskaźników sukcesu. Są to m.in. szybkość dostarczania, jakość i satysfakcja klienta.Pomiar tych wskaźników pozwala ocenić postępy i ciągle doskonalić. Wykorzystanie metod, takich jak spalanie backlogu, jest kluczowe.

Q: Jakie przykłady udanych transformacji Agile można wskazać w polskich firmach?

A: Wiele polskich firm z powodzeniem wdrożyło metodologię Agile. Osiągnęły one zwiększenie efektywności, elastyczności i jakości produktów.Przykłady te pokazują, że Agile może przynieść wymierne rezultaty w polskim kontekście biznesowym.

Q: Jak wygląda przyszłość metodologii Agile?

A: Metodologia Agile stale ewoluuje. Wprowadza nowe praktyki i narzędzia, aby zwiększać efektywność zespołów.Oczekuje się, że Agile będzie nadal zyskiwać na popularności. Znajdzie zastosowanie w coraz szerszym zakresie projektów i organizacji.

https://profesjonalnabudowa.pl